Medical implants provide a revolutionary approach to manage a wide range of conditions. These advanced technologies are designed to bond seamlessly with the human body, improving its natural functions. more info From orthopedic implants that repair damaged structures to heart devices that regulate electrical signals, medical implants have remarkably transformed the field of healthcare.
A extensive array of implants is available to suit the unique needs of patients. For example, cochlear implants can enhance hearing function in individuals with severe auditory impairment, while retinal implants offer promise for restoring sight to people with certain types of retinal disorders. Furthermore, advancements in materials science and implant design are constantly driving the boundaries of medical implants, leading to improved treatment.
The future of medical implants holds great opportunity for improving quality of life. With ongoing research and development, we can foresee even sophisticated implants that address a wider range of ailments, ultimately leading to better health and well-being for all.

Biocompatible Materials: The Foundation of Successful Medical Implants
Tolerable by living tissues materials play a vital role in the success of medical implants. These materials are engineered to fuse harmoniously with the human body, reducing adverse reactions and promoting tissue attachment. By providing a safe and stable environment, biocompatible materials enable the long-term performance of implants, ultimately improving patient recovery.
Exploring the World of Medical Implant Materials
The realm of medical implant materials is a fascinating tapestry woven with considerations of biocompatibility, durability, and functionality. As surgeons and engineers continue to push the boundaries of innovation, a diverse range of materials are being utilized to create implants that seamlessly integrate with the human body. From traditional metals like titanium and stainless steel to emerging resorbable polymers and ceramics, each material possesses unique characteristics that influence its suitability for specific applications. Navigating this landscape requires a comprehensive understanding of both the fundamental qualities of each material and its foreseen interactions with the host tissue.
